#242123 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#242123 is composed of 14.1% red, 12.9%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.3% magenta, 2.8% yellow and 85.9% black. It has a hue angle of 320 degrees, a saturation of 4.3% and a lightness of 13.5%. #242123 color hex could be obtained by blending #484246 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#242123 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#242123 has RGB values of R:36, G:33,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.03, K:0.86. Its decimal value is 2367779.
